@media(min-width: 1416px){body.home .leadgenerator-first-step-page-header-container{position:absolute !important;background-color:rgba(0,0,0,0) !important;left:46rem;top:10rem;z-index:9}}@media screen and (min-width: 1650px){body.home .leadgenerator-first-step-page-header-container{left:55rem}}@media screen and (min-width: 1920px){body.home .leadgenerator-first-step-page-header-container{left:60rem}}@media screen and (min-width: 2050px){body.home .leadgenerator-first-step-page-header-container{left:70rem}}@media screen and (min-width: 2250px){body.home .leadgenerator-first-step-page-header-container{left:80rem}}@media screen and (min-width: 2650px){body.home .leadgenerator-first-step-page-header-container{left:90rem}}@media screen and (min-width: 3000px){body.home .leadgenerator-first-step-page-header-container{left:100rem}}.front-page-leadgenerator-first-step{box-shadow:0 0 20px rgba(0,0,0,.1607843137);background:#fff;border-top-right-radius:2.5rem}@media(min-width: 1416px){.front-page-leadgenerator-first-step{border-top-right-radius:5rem;max-width:43rem}}.full-width-leadgenerator-first-step .top-container{border-top-right-radius:2.5rem}.full-width-leadgenerator-first-step .top-container .top-container-text p{font-weight:600;font-size:1.25rem}@media(max-width: 767.98px){.full-width-leadgenerator-first-step .top-container .top-container-text p{max-width:12.875rem;line-height:1.2}}@media(min-width: 1024px){.full-width-leadgenerator-first-step .top-container .top-container-text p{font-size:1.625rem}}.full-width-leadgenerator-first-step .top-container .top-container-images img{height:auto;max-width:3.25rem;width:auto;max-height:2.5rem}@media(min-width: 1024px){.full-width-leadgenerator-first-step .top-container .top-container-images img{max-width:3.75rem;max-height:2.8125rem}}.full-width-leadgenerator-first-step .top-container .top-container-images img:first-child{margin-right:.75rem}.full-width-leadgenerator-first-step .mid-container .h3{font-size:1.625rem}@media(max-width: 575.98px){.full-width-leadgenerator-first-step .mid-container .h3{font-size:1.25rem !important;margin-top:1rem;margin-bottom:1rem !important;-webkit-hyphens:auto;-ms-hyphens:auto;hyphens:auto}}.full-width-leadgenerator-first-step .mid-container .progress{height:8px}.full-width-leadgenerator-first-step .mid-container .progress-text span{font-size:.75rem;display:none}.full-width-leadgenerator-first-step .mid-container .progress-text span.current{display:block}@media(min-width: 1024px){.full-width-leadgenerator-first-step .mid-container .progress-text span{display:block;font-size:.875rem}}@media(min-width: 1024px){.full-width-leadgenerator-first-step .mid-container .form-box-container{min-width:16.5rem}}@media(min-width: 1024px){.full-width-leadgenerator-first-step .mid-container .form-box{max-height:11.25rem;height:11.25rem}}.full-width-leadgenerator-first-step .bottom-container{border-top:1px solid #d6d6d6}.full-width-leadgenerator-first-step .bottom-container .checkmark{position:relative;padding-left:2.25rem;font-size:1rem}.full-width-leadgenerator-first-step .bottom-container .checkmark::before{content:var(--bpIcons-icon-check) !important;font-family:var(--bpIcons-font-family) !important;font-size:1.75rem;position:absolute;top:-5px;left:0;color:#fcb617}.half-width-leadgenerator-first-step{box-shadow:0 0 20px rgba(0,0,0,.1607843137);background:#fff;border-top-right-radius:2.5rem}@media(min-width: 1416px){.half-width-leadgenerator-first-step{border-top-right-radius:5rem}}.half-width-bottom-container .checkmark{position:relative;padding-left:2rem;font-size:.8125rem;width:50%}@media(min-width: 576px){.half-width-bottom-container .checkmark{width:initial}}.half-width-bottom-container .checkmark::before{content:var(--bpIcons-icon-check) !important;font-family:var(--bpIcons-font-family) !important;font-size:1.75rem;position:absolute;top:-5px;left:0;color:#fcb617}.form-box-container{margin:0 0 2rem;min-width:9.25rem}@media(min-width: 768px){.form-box-container{margin:0 0 4rem}}@media(min-width: 1024px){.form-box-container{margin:0 1rem;min-width:14.75rem}}.form-box{border-top-right-radius:1.875rem;max-width:16.75rem;background-color:#f2f2f2;max-height:9.375rem;height:9.375rem;width:100%;transition:.3s ease-in-out;border:2px solid #f2f2f2;padding-left:0}.form-box:hover{cursor:pointer;border-color:#fcb617}@media(min-width: 1024px){.form-box{border-top-right-radius:3.125rem;width:100%}}.form-box.einfamilienhaus{background-image:url(../../assets/images/Leadgenerator/Gebaeudetyp/einfamilienhaus.svg);background-repeat:no-repeat;background-position:center center;background-size:4.6875rem}@media(min-width: 1024px){.form-box.einfamilienhaus{background-size:6.5625rem}}.form-box.doppelhaus{background-image:url(../../assets/images/Leadgenerator/Gebaeudetyp/doppelhaus.svg);background-repeat:no-repeat;background-position:center center;background-size:5rem}@media(min-width: 1024px){.form-box.doppelhaus{background-size:7.5625rem}}.form-box.reihenhaus{background-image:url(../../assets/images/Leadgenerator/Gebaeudetyp/reihenhaus.svg);background-repeat:no-repeat;background-position:center center;background-size:6.5625rem}@media(min-width: 1024px){.form-box.reihenhaus{background-size:9.5625rem}}.form-box.gewerbeobjekt{background-image:url(../../assets/images/Leadgenerator/Gebaeudetyp/gewerbeobjekt.svg);background-repeat:no-repeat;background-position:center center;background-size:4.6875rem}@media(min-width: 1024px){.form-box.gewerbeobjekt{background-size:6.5625rem}}

/*# sourceMappingURL=leadgenerator-first-step.min.css.map */